I’ve written about my love for matching sets — they’re an easy way to feel put-together and comfy at the same time. Given our stay-at-home lifestyles, matching sets will be popular for a while, and those who are expecting can also partake in this trend.

Target was my go-to for maternity and nursing basics (think nursing camis), but I should have looked at them for their more fashionable wear.

Target’s Isabel Maternity by Ingrid & Isabel has some lovely pieces, including their Maternity Match Back Sweatshirt and coordinating Match Back Jogger Pants. They come in five spring-ready colors, including two fun (yet muted) tie-dye options.

This set would be equally perfect for lounging at home or running errands in style and comfort. Reviewers mention the sweatshirt runs small, so consider sizing up.

The sweatshirt and joggers are available in sizes XS–XXL. The sweatshirt is $24.99 and the matching joggers are $27.99.
